Mental health experts defend Kanye West's antisemitic remarks as a symptom of bipolar disorder

Mental health professionals have come forward to defend Kanye West following his recent antisemitic comments, attributing the outburst to his ongoing struggle with bipolar disorder. Experts assert that such statements are not reflective of his true beliefs but rather manifestations of his mental health condition.

What happened

Kanye West, the American rapper and producer, made headlines for making antisemitic remarks during a public appearance. Following the backlash, several mental health experts have stated that these comments occurred during a period of mania associated with bipolar disorder. They emphasize that individuals experiencing similar episodes may express thoughts and beliefs that do not align with their usual values.
